IronCAD – Limitless Design Dexterity

IronCAD XG is a productivity leader when it comes to moving creative ideas into full production-ready 3D reality.

IronCAD is the pioneer of a breakthrough Creative Design approach that delivers a level of design freedom unmatched in the industry today.

It is the tool of choice for design engineers when deadlines are tight and a high degree of unanticipated change is to be expected. ÊIt provides a revolutionary replacement to today’s history-based parametric-only systems.

IronCAD empowers end-users with design agility like never before; you are no longer bound by constraints imposed on you by traditional 3D applications. Now with IronCAD XG, you are in total control of your design and engineering experience with virtually no restrictions. IRONCAD PIC

IronCAD allows you to choose from parametric, explicit or a combination of both modalities on demand in a single environment.

Also IronCAD, is the only solution in the world to deliver Dual Kernel Collaboration Technology. By having the leading two modelling engines, ACIS and ParaSolid, working in harmony together, your ideas can become limitless without regard of kernel limitations. ItÕs like having a team of engineers versus being alone to solve a problem.

IRONCAD has harnessed the power and now has unleashed it to you. What you do with the power is now entirely up to you!

Fluent modelling environment

IronCAD has always delivered a clean and simple approach to design allowing engineers to really think in 3D and create models dynamically on screen without having to pre-plan and map out the concept in advance. IronCAD’s seamlessly integrated design tools are intuitive and user friendly.

 

Design the way you want

The combination of IronCAD’s Innovative design environment with the more conventional history-based structured design environment, allows users to choose, at an individual part level, which process is most appropriate for the particular part they are designing:

Innovative Design

Delivers real flexibility, allowing users to directly manipulate the parts independent of history and constraints while maintaining feature design information. Essential for conceptual modelling.

Structured Design allows users to build rigid feature dependent parts with embedded design intent, delivering more control over future changes.

 

Familiar detailing environment

IronCAD XG incorporates a powerful 2D design environment offering one of the most powerful annotation tools on the market today, embedded as a standard drafting environment and/or as an integrated 3D detailer. ÊIn addition to its familiar user friendly interface, IRONCAD’s new 2D environment offers all the functionality users have come to expect from some of the market leading standalone 2D design tools.

 

Communicate data effectively

Creating data is only half the story. IRONCAD Next Generation delivers the tools to get this information out to customers, manufacturing, and suppliers clearly and effectively:

Model Data Exchange

With both ACIS and Parasolids kernels, and a range of native translators, IRONCAD can import and export model data in ALL industry standard formats.

 Customer Communication

IronCAD delivers a range of tools to allow you to keep your customers closely involved in your projects by including photorealistic rendering, 3D/2D PDF, web publishing of models, and a standalone 3D viewer all standard in the core product.

Being able to communicate is good, but sharing live project data requires control and management. IRONCADs’ Next Generation suite includes, CAXA EDM a powerful and integrated fully functional EDM solution to manage your CAD and related engineering project data, both internally and externally across the World Wide Web.

 

Design validation

The ability to stringently test design data, allows users to reduce unnecessary prototypes and ultimately cost from a project. In today’s economic climate, this is more critical than ever before. IronCAD has teamed up with a leading Finite Element Analysis specialist to deliver powerful FEA functionality, operating from within Next Generation.
